The area has a high address density of over 3,000 addresses per km², making it very urban. Many households are single-person, and there is a mix of ages. The city centre is about a ten-minute walk from President Rooseveltlaan. The train station is 2 km away, so about a 25-minute walk or a short cycle.
Jumbo is just around the corner at 340 metres, and Albert Heijn is a five-minute walk at 509 metres. There is also an AH to go at 646 metres and a SPAR at 693 metres.
Primary school Kindcentrum Mosasaurus is on your doorstep at 147 metres. Secondary school Sint-Maartenscollege is a couple of streets away at 403 metres. Other options include KKC De Loper and Montessori College Maastricht.
